1. What Gamibetal is and what it is used for

Gamibetal contains the active substance buxamina. This belongs to a group of medicines known as "antiepileptics" or "anticonvulsants". This medicine is used for the treatment of:

  • epilepsy;
  • febrile convulsions in children.

Pregnancy, breastfeeding and fertility
If you are pregnant, think you might be pregnant, planning a pregnancy, or breastfeeding, ask your
doctor or pharmacist for advice before using this medicine.
If you are planning a pregnancy, it is important that you discuss with your doctor whether you need to
continue antiepileptic therapy.
Take this medicine during pregnancy only if prescribed by your doctor and under medical supervision, as
it may increase the risk of birth defects in your baby (cleft lip, heart and blood vessel malformations,
nervous system development problems).
The risk of birth defects is higher if you are taking more than one antiepileptic medicine at the same time.
Do not stop taking this medicine suddenly, as this may cause sudden seizures, which could have serious consequences for you and your baby.

4. Possible side effects

Like all medicines, this medicine can cause side effects, although not everybody gets them.
In some cases, temporary loss of appetite (transient anorexia) and drowsiness may occur.

6. Package contents and other information

What Gamibetal contains

  • The active substance is buxamina. Each tablet contains 500 mg of buxamina (gamma-amino-beta-hydroxybutyric acid).
  • The other ingredients are maize starch, gelatin and magnesium stearate.

Description of the appearance of Gamibetal and contents of the pack
Pack containing 20 tablets in 2 PVC-aluminium blisters, 10 tablets each.
